Essential Duties
- Overtake and coordinate evaluations for individuals found IST, ensuring accuracy, quality, and timeliness.
- Assign and manage court-ordered evaluations and monitor workflow and productivity.
- Supervise, mentor, and evaluate licensed and unlicensed forensic evaluators and trainees.
- Provide ongoing training, coaching, and performance management to evaluation staff.
- Conduct and review comprehensive forensic evaluations, including violence risk assessments (e.g., HCR-20).
- Evaluate competency, malingering, psychiatric disorders, and cognitive functioning.
- Prepare and review detailed forensic reports for courts and legal stakeholders.
- Maintain accurate documentation, case records, and evaluation data.
- Provide expert testimony in court and defend findings under cross-examination.
- Consult with judges, attorneys, treatment teams, and external stakeholders.
- Serve as liaison between CONREP, the courts, Department of State Hospitals, and community providers.
- Lead quality assurance initiatives and continuous process improvement efforts.
- Ensure compliance with legal, ethical, and organizational standards.
- Aid the Director of Evaluations with program development and operational needs.
- Maintain confidentiality and professionalism in all interactions.
